#0b4155 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b4155 is composed of 4.3% red, 25.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 196.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 18.8%. #0b4155 color hex could be obtained by blending #1682aa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0b4155 color description : Very dark blue.
#0b4155 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b4155 has RGB values of R:11, G:65,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 737621.
